Importing Corn from Africa: A Step-by-Step Guide for Buyers
Securing a reliable supply of superior corn from this region can be a strategic venture, but requires careful planning. This guide outlines the key steps for buyers. First, pinpoint your exact needs – volume desired, quality required (e.g., yellow, white, hybrid), and transport timelines. Next, investigate potential producers in countries like Nigeria , utilizing online directories or trade fairs . Critically vet these potential partners , checking their permits and export experience. Secure a proforma invoice detailing rates, terms , and incoterms . Arrange for prior inspections by a independent third-party company to verify compliance. Finally, handle all mandatory import paperwork in your destination country, including import payments and phytosanitary clearances.

Finding Reliable Copper Scrap Suppliers for International Trade
Securing a dependable source of copper material for overseas trade requires diligent due diligence. Begin by leveraging online directories particularly designed for metal businesses. Confirm vendor 's qualifications and track record in handling copper metal exports . Request references from existing customers to assess their reputation . Weigh elements like cost , logistics, and financial terms when arriving at a choice .

Expanding Your Business: Key Considerations for Importing African Corn
Venturing towards a continental market with corn imports presents significant potential, but necessitates careful evaluation. Carefully investigate national laws regarding maize trade, including taxes and entry licensing procedures. Evaluate shipping obstacles, such as infrastructure limitations and potential slowdowns. Furthermore, secure reliable supplier relationships and understand grade criteria to ensure grain marketability within the intended market.
